Design Conversation-Friendly Seating Layouts
Creating conversation seating is about making eye contact and easy talk. I like using U-shapes or L-configurations because they bring people together. This setup makes sure everyone feels part of the conversation.
Keep your main seating pieces about eight feet apart. This distance is perfect for talking without yelling. The magic happens when people can lean in slightly to share stories or laugh together!
“The best living rooms are designed around how people naturally want to gather and connect, not just how furniture looks in a catalog.”
If your space allows, create different conversation zones. A main area around your coffee table and a secondary spot with two chairs and a side table offer various interaction options.

Combine Overhead, Task, and Accent Lighting
The base of layered lighting is knowing three main types. Overhead lighting is essential but shouldn’t be the only one. Harsh ceiling lights can make a room feel cold, like an office.
Task lighting is for specific tasks like reading or hobbies. This includes desk lamps and pendant lights. Accent lighting is where the magic is – it highlights art and creates warm, inviting pools of light.
To master ambient lighting design, balance these three layers. Start with dimmable overhead lights, add task lights where needed, and finish with accent lights for drama and warmth.
Add Warmth with Table Lamps and Floor Lamps
Table lamps and floor lamps are great for cozy spaces. A table lamp next to your favorite chair creates a perfect reading spot. It adds personality to your room.
Floor lamps are perfect for corners or beside sofas. They make large rooms feel cozy. Use warm-toned bulbs for a better atmosphere.
The goal is to have soft, warm light all over your space. This makes your living room welcoming at any time.

Style Throw Pillows in Complementary Textures
I love playing with throw pillows styling because they make a big design statement! Mixing textures is key. Try pairing smooth velvet with chunky knit or sleek linen with faux fur for sophistication.
Using pillows in different sizes adds visual rhythm. I suggest large 22-inch squares as anchors, medium 18-inch pillows for balance, and small 16-inch pillows for pop. This layered approach makes your seating area look professionally designed yet cozy.
Don’t worry about matching colors perfectly. Choose a color palette, then mix textures and patterns within it for impact.
Choose Area Rugs That Define and Warm Your Space
Area rug selection can totally change your living room’s vibe! The right rug anchors your furniture and defines your conversation area. It adds warmth visually and physically.
Size is key in area rug selection. Your rug should be big enough for furniture legs to rest on it. This creates a cohesive, grounded look that feels intentionally designed.
Whether you pick a gorgeous Persian-style rug for elegance or a bold geometric pattern for modern flair, your rug ties your color scheme together beautifully!

Curate Personal Gallery Walls with Mixed Media
Creating beautiful gallery wall ideas begins with choosing pieces that show who you are. Mix photos, paintings, prints, and sculptures. The key is to pick different sizes and styles that fit together.
Begin by arranging everything on the floor. This lets you try out layouts before you start hanging. Keep 2-3 inches between each piece for a clean look.
Don’t shy away from adding unique items like small shelves with special objects. Mixed media gallery walls are more lively and personal than uniform displays.
Use Strategic Mirror Placement for Light and Space
Smart mirror placement tips can change your living room’s feel. Place mirrors opposite windows to reflect natural light. This makes rooms brighter and feel larger.
Use mirrors in dark spots to spread light around. Big mirrors above sofas are striking, while small ones create interesting spots.
Think of mirrors as both functional elements and art that add to your design story!

Integrate Beautiful Built-in Shelving and Cabinets
I adore designing built-in shelving that’s both practical and beautiful. The magic is in combining open shelves for display with closed storage for everyday items.
Here’s how I create stunning built-ins:
- Open shelving sections for books, plants, and decorative treasures
- Closed cabinet areas for remotes, games, and less attractive items
- Mixed heights and depths to create visual interest
- Integrated lighting to highlight your favorite displays
If custom built-ins are too expensive, don’t worry! There are many stylish storage furniture pieces that offer the same look.
Think about stylish media consoles that hide cables and electronics while showing off your favorite items. Storage ottomans are also great because they serve as both extra seating and storage!

Showcase Books, Art, and Treasured Objects Thoughtfully
When making meaningful home decor, I help clients go beyond simple book arrangements. Instead of lining everything up, mix horizontal and vertical stacks. Add small decorative objects between books for visual rhythm and space.
Your treasured objects styling should highlight each piece’s importance. That ceramic vase from your anniversary trip or your grandmother’s vintage jewelry box should be displayed where you see it every day. Group similar items by color, material, or theme for a cohesive look.
The key to a great personal collections display is editing. You don’t have to show everything at once! Rotate your displays seasonally, keeping some favorites stored away. This keeps your space from getting cluttered while letting each piece shine.
